Question
Hi, our rabbit got attacked by a dog. Although she looks mainly fine, she has has lost both her top front teeth during the fight. How could i possibly help? Thanks for your answer.

Answer
Dear Sandra,

How horrible!  She is lucky to be alive.

Even if she seems fine, please get her to a good rabbit vet immediately for treatment of shock.  She needs supportive care and a quiet place to recover.  Her teeth are the least of your worries.  Rabbits' teeth grow continually, and hers will grow back in a couple of weeks.  The vet may need to burr down the lower teeth so they don't overgrow while the upper s are growing back, but all should be okay, as long as none of the bones in her jaws were broken.

This is why you really need to get her to the vet.  There may be injuries you cannot see, and if these are not treated, there could be very bad results.  You can find a rabbit vet here:
